Team/Role Overview:

The European Clearing Product Manager will join the Payments product team in London or Dublin and will work closely with members of the Global, UK and Europe Payments teams. Additionally, this role will liaise with partners across the geography to drive market analysis, develop client propositions, develop product solution sets, and ensure an operationally robust deployment of the product services.

What you’ll do:

  • Deliver tactical and strategic capability development in alignment with Global Clearing Product and Payments and Receivables Product Strategy
  • Management of the risk associated with payment products
  • Working with various partners to enhance the client experience and increase client satisfaction
  • Formulation of product pricing strategy, pricing individual deals and deal approval
  • Collation, analysis and reporting of business results to Senior Management
  • Working with Market Management to develop and maintain a relevant suite of sales collateral
  • Provides product training and subject matter expertise (SME) on the product suite
  • Maintenance of the Product Approval Programme (PAP)
  • Participation in Professional Industry Groups and Forums
  • Responsible to ensure that the product is compliant with regulations and formulating strategies on the back of new regulatory introductions
  • Manage and develop the product strategy to grow market share in several key markets for the F.I. payments business and enhance the profitability of the product portfolio
